Output e15dd95fa1a0b3bd21950c96deb363f53916132cc821dd0a3016d56069d93017:1

value
55037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d449c18c65a9e1d21253881ad5726d96ba1b380a OP_EQUAL
address
3M3VXsXKACvEaZDqUELm1qYL6dYVpYSdCc
transaction
e15dd95fa1a0b3bd21950c96deb363f53916132cc821dd0a3016d56069d93017
confirmations
161391
spent
true